GDP = hours worked ร— productivity.
If the labor force shrinks, so does GDP growth.
Without healthy, sustained immigration, the U.S. โ€” and states like Colorado โ€” canโ€™t maintain the growth that funds schools, infrastructure, and vital public services.

Roughly 75โ€“80% of immigrants are between ages 20 and 64 โ€” the core of our workforce.

Meanwhile, the U.S.-born population in that same age range is forecast to shrink every year for the next decade.

The Congressional Budget Office projects U.S. labor force growth of just 0.5% per year through 2035.

By then, immigration will make up 100% of total population growthโ€”and more than 100% after 2031.

Participation rates for adults aged 24โ€“54 are near record highsโ€”people are working!

The challenge isnโ€™t about motivation; itโ€™s about demographics. There are simply fewer working-age people today, especially in rural areas and mountain towns across Colorado.

Historically, our economic growth has come from labor force growth. Between 1948โ€“2007, it surged thanks to:

๐Ÿผ The Baby Boom
๐Ÿ‘ฉ๐Ÿผ ๐Ÿ‘ฉ๐Ÿพ Women entering the workforce
๐ŸŒ Steady immigration

Since 2007, the slowdown has come mainly from population aging.

Across the country โ€” and here in Colorado โ€” our workforce is aging fast.

Over the next decade, the number of Coloradans aged 65+ is projected to rise by nearly 30%. Thatโ€™s great news for longevity, but it means fewer working-age adults powering our economy.
